The internal RC oscillator is a fully integrated system os-  
cillator requiring no external components. The internal  
RC oscillator has three fixed frequencies of either  
4MHz, 8MHz or 12MHz. Device trimming during the  
manufacturing process and the inclusion of internal fre-  
quency compensation circuits are used to ensure that  
the influence of the power supply voltage, temperature  
and process variations on the oscillation frequency are  
minimised. As a result, at a power supply of either 3V or  
5V and at a temperature of 25 degrees, the fixed oscilla-  
tion frequency of 4MHz, 8MHz or 12MHz will have a tol-  
erance within 2%. Note that if this internal system clock  
option is selected, as it requires no external pins for its  
operation, I/O pins PA5 and PA6 are free for use as nor-  
mal I/O pins.

LXT Oscillator Low Power Function  
The LXT oscillator can function in one of two modes, the  
Quick Start Mode and the Low Power Mode. The mode  
selection is executed using the LXTLP bit in the CTRL0  
register.

After power on the LXTLP bit will be automatically  
cleared to zero ensuring that the LXT oscillator is in the  
Quick Start operating mode. In the Quick Start Mode the  
LXT oscillator will power up and stabilise quickly. How-  
ever, after the LXT oscillator has fully powered up it can  
be placed into the Low-power mode by setting the  
LXTLP bit high. The oscillator will continue to run but  
with reduced current consumption, as the higher current  
consumption is only required during the LXT oscillator  
start-up. In power sensitive applications, such as battery  
applications, where power consumption must be kept to  
a minimum, it is therefore recommended that the appli-  
cation program sets the LXTLP bit high about 2 seconds  
after power-on.

The LIRC is a fully self-contained free running on-chip  
RC oscillator with a typical frequency of 13kHz at 5V re-  
quiring no external components. When the device en-  
ters the Sleep Mode, the system clock will stop running  
but the WDT oscillator continues to free-run and to keep  
the watchdog active. However, to preserve power in cer-  
tain applications the LIRC can be disabled via a configu-  
ration option.
